Share via


Imports.Add 메서드

Imports 컬렉션에 새 import 문을 추가합니다.

네임스페이스:  VSLangProj
어셈블리:  VSLangProj(VSLangProj.dll)

구문

‘선언
Sub Add ( _
    bstrImport As String _
)
void Add(
    string bstrImport
)
void Add(
    [InAttribute] String^ bstrImport
)
abstract Add : 
        bstrImport:string -> unit
function Add(
    bstrImport : String
)

매개 변수

  • bstrImport
    형식: String

    필수입니다. import 문 문자열입니다. import 문자열의 형식은 다음과 같습니다.

    [alias = ]namespace[.*]

    괄호 안의 항목은 선택적 요소입니다.

설명

프로젝트에 imports 문이 없으면 이 메서드에서 오류를 발생시킵니다.

이 메서드는 네임스페이스가 의미를 가지도록 적절한 참조가 있는지 여부는 확인하지 않습니다.

imports 문을 제거하려면 Remove 메서드를 사용합니다.

개발 환경에서 import 문이 제대로 추가되었는지 확인하려면 프로젝트 메뉴에서 속성 명령을 선택한 다음 프로젝트 속성 페이지 대화 상자의 왼쪽 창에서 공용 속성 아래의 가져오기 폴더를 선택하고 프로젝트에서 가져올 항목 목록을 검토합니다.

예제

' Macro Editor
Imports VSLangProj
Public Sub AddImport()
   ' Project must be a Visual Basic project.
   Try
      Dim vsproject As VSProject = _
         CType(DTE.Solution.Projects.Item(1).Object, VSProject)
      vsproject.Imports.Add("SomeAlias = SomeNamespace.*")
      vsproject.Imports.Add("AnotherNamespace")
   Catch e As System.Exception
      MsgBox(e.Message)
   End Try
End Sub

.NET Framework 보안

참고 항목

참조

Imports 인터페이스

VSLangProj 네임스페이스